Sea Mar Community Health Centers, a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C) founded in 1978, is a community-based organization committed to providing quality, comprehensive health, human, housing, educational and cultural services to diverse communities, specializing in service to Latinos in Washington State. Sea Mar proudly serves all persons without regard to race, ethnicity, immigration status, gender, or sexual orientation, and regardless of ability to pay for services. Sea Mar's network of services includes more than 90 medical, dental, and behavioral health clinics and a wide variety of nutritional, social, and educational services. We are recruiting for the following position: Sea Mar is a mandatory COVID-19 and flu vaccine organization Optician - Posting #26630 Hourly Rate: $25.00 Annual Salary: $52,000 Position Summary: We are seeking a detail-oriented and patient-focused Optician to join our team. This full-time position is located at the White Center Medical Clinic near Seattle, WA. The Optician will play a crucial role in helping patients achieve optimal vision by fitting them with appropriate glasses and contact lenses. The ideal candidate will have a strong understanding of optical products, a keen eye for detail, and excellent interpersonal skills. Duties and Responsibilities: Patient Interaction: Assist patients in selecting eyeglass frames and lenses based on their prescriptions, lifestyle needs, and aesthetic preferences. Provide education on how to properly wear and care for glasses and contact lenses. Train patients on the correct insertion and removal techniques for contact lenses. Technical Duties: Obtain and interpret prescriptions from our optometrist to create accurate work orders for optical labs. Take precise measurements of patients' eyes and facial features to ensure a perfect fit for glasses Adjust frames to fit patients comfortably and ensure proper alignment of lenses. Verify that completed glasses meet the prescription requirements and quality standards before dispensing to patients. Inventory Management: Order and maintain inventory of optical supplies, including frames, lenses, and other related products. Keep track of stock levels and ensure the availability of popular and essential items. Customer Service: Troubleshoot and resolve patients' complaints regarding their glasses, such as fit issues or visual discomfort. Repair and maintain eyeglass frames to ensure longevity and proper function. Qualifications: Previous experience as an Optician or in a related field is preferred. Certification as an Optician in Washington State is required. This includes: Completion of an accredited opticianry program, completion of an apprenticeship program in Washington, or having practiced as a dispensing optician outside of Washington for at least five years. Passing all four of the standardized American Board of Opticianry (ABO) and National Contact Lens Examiners (NCLE) exams after May 31, 2015; or Passing the Washington state examination before September 1, 2017. Strong understanding of optical products, lens technologies, and frame styles. Excellent attention to detail and precision in measurements. Outstanding customer service and communication skills. Ability to troubleshoot and solve problems effectively. Basic knowledge of inventory management and ordering processes.
